Transaction e08282963291ec5032fd8bbce541ff117b6da6958edc4d6459a0ab4a6fc57123
1 Input
1 Output
-
e08282963291ec5032fd8bbce541ff117b6da6958edc4d6459a0ab4a6fc57123:0
- value
- 24666
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7695b19813941d61503604272b87b90e04016207e6bed41404e89a2309c2148e
- address
- bc1pw62mrxqnjswkz5pkqsnjhpaepczqzcs8u6ldg9qyazdzxzwzzj8qt7jyjr